The legendary Max Ophuls directs this tense and stylish 1949 film noir melodrama. Joan Bennett stars as a suburban housewife who covers up a murder to protect her teenage daughter, only to find herself blackmailed by an immoral small-time crook, played by James Mason. (Powerhouse Films)
